@@ -104,7 +104,6 @@ const _jwt =
104104 'e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JzdWIiOiIxMjM0NTY3ODkwIiwibmFtZSI6IlRlc3QgVXNlciIsImVtYWlsIjoidGVzdEB0ZXN0LmNvbSIsImlhdCI6MTUxNjIzOTAyMn0.m5qYto_Vs5ELTURC8rkD-JAJuoosdQZeuUZ_qFrEiaE' ;
105105
106106class MockAccessToken extends Mock implements AccessToken {
107- @override
108107 String get token => _jwt;
109108}
110109
@@ -118,13 +117,17 @@ class MockLoginResult extends Mock implements LoginResult {
118117class MockFacebookAuth extends Mock implements FacebookAuth {
119118 @override
120119 Future <LoginResult > login ({
121- List <String >? permissions = const ['email' , 'public_profile' ],
122- LoginBehavior ? loginBehavior = LoginBehavior .dialogOnly,
120+ List <String > permissions = const ['email' , 'public_profile' ],
121+ LoginBehavior loginBehavior = LoginBehavior .dialogOnly,
122+ LoginTracking loginTracking = LoginTracking .enabled,
123+ String ? nonce,
123124 }) async {
124125 return super .noSuchMethod (
125126 Invocation .method (#signIn, [], {
126127 #permissions: permissions,
127- #behavior: loginBehavior,
128+ #loginBehavior: loginBehavior,
129+ #loginTracking: loginTracking,
130+ #nonce: nonce,
128131 }),
129132 returnValue: MockLoginResult (),
130133 returnValueForMissingStub: MockLoginResult (),
0 commit comments